The Instructor (played by real-life martial artist Bob Chaney) runs a local karate school where he spends his days training his students in the art of defense, including his best friend Thumper. Since discovering his wife dead under mysterious circumstances, The Instructor has vowed to only use his martial arts training for good in an attempt to overcome his desire for revenge. However, when a rival martial arts school run by the slimy Bud Hart begins engaging in crime and corruption, The Instructor finds himself struggling to contain his anger and is pushed to a breaking point when Hart sets his sights on The Instructor's students. After Thumper is mercilessly beaten in a locker room during a martial arts tournament, The Instructor can no longer suppress his anger and sets out to take revenge on his evil rival.

A regionally-shot action extravaganza, THE INSTRUCTOR was the only film made by director Don Bendell and lead actor Bob Chaney. directed by: Don Bendell
starring: Bob Chaney, Don Bendell, Steve Boergadine, Bob Saal
1981 / 94 min / 1.37:1 / English Mono

Additional info:

  • Region Free Blu-ray
  • Newly scanned and restored in 4K from a 35mm archival print
  • Commentary track with writer/director Don Bendell
  • A Journey to Akron: The Making of The Instructor (25 min) - an interview with writer/director Don Bendell
  • Booklet with an essay by film historian Richard Heldenfels
  • Double-sided poster
  • Reversible sleeve artwork
  • English SDH subtitles
